Skip to main content

Escrever prompts eficazes e fornecer contexto útil para o Spark

Saiba como obter os melhores resultados ao descrever a ideia do aplicativo.Spark

Quem pode usar esse recurso?

Anyone with a Copilot Pro+, Copilot Max, or Copilot Enterprise license can use Spark.

Introdução

Spark pode criar um aplicativo Web publicável a partir de um único prompt de linguagem natural.

Há algumas maneiras de melhorar o prompt e o contexto que você envia para Spark, para ajudar Spark a transformar sua ideia de aplicativo em realidade da forma mais eficaz possível.

Para começar a construir com Spark, vá para https://github.com/spark.

Emparelhar com Copilot para ajustar seu prompt inicial Spark

Ao fornecer a Copilot algum contexto e instruções, Copilot pode ajudar você a aprimorar seu prompt inicial para Spark, para que ele comunique seus requisitos da melhor forma.

  1. Abra o Bate-papo do Copilot.

  2. Envie o prompt a seguir para Copilot, editando a redação para alinhá-la à sua própria ideia de app.

    Copilot prompt
    I have a no-code app builder that can build an entire app through a single prompt. It's called GitHub Spark. Let's work together to build a Spark prompt.
    
    The prompt should focus on adequately describing the features and requirements so I can get an great app that [DESCRIBE APP IDEA].
    
    Do not include in the prompt where to place files in the project directory, explain coding standards, tell the agent how to code a feature, or request a README.
    
    The prompt should use vibrant and specific language to describe the app idea.
    
    The final prompt should allow the app to be extensible and easily iterated on.
    
    Ask follow up questions if necessary.
    
  3. Em uma nova guia do navegador, abra Spark.

  4. Cole a saída de Copilot no campo de entrada de Spark para gerar sua faísca.

Fazer upload de um documento Markdown

Para incluir requisitos muito detalhados em seu prompt para Spark, você pode arrastar e soltar um arquivo Markdown, como um README.md, no campo de entrada de Spark e, em seguida, usar o prompt de exemplo a seguir.

Exemplo de prompt

Copilot prompt
Build a production-ready app inspired by the requirements outlined in this markdown file.

Carefully interpret the features, user flows, and design details described, and transform them into a visually engaging, intuitive, and responsive application.

Prioritize usability, accessibility, and seamless user experience throughout.

Carregue um esboço ou uma imagem

Você pode esboçar sua ideia de aplicativo manualmente ou usando uma ferramenta digital. Em seguida, tire uma foto ou captura de tela do seu design e anexe a imagem ao Sparkcampo de entrada, juntamente com o prompt de exemplo a seguir.

Exemplo de prompt

Copilot prompt
Build a production-ready app inspired by the attached image.

Interpret the visual design, layout, and any details shown in the image to create a vibrant, intuitive, and user-friendly experience.

Prioritize usability, accessibility, and seamless user experience throughout.

Seja específico quanto aos requisitos de estilo

Com Spark, você pode referenciar estilos de design específicos, como vidórfico, minimalista, retrô, lúdico. Você também pode fornecer detalhes sobre estilos de fonte, paletas de cores ou efeitos de animação e Spark pode criar uma interface que corresponda à sua visão.

Exemplo de prompt

Copilot prompt
Design my task management app with a glassmorphic style. Use modern, rounded sans-serif fonts for a sleek, contemporary look, and add gentle animations when tasks are completed.